Show selection handles at the correct position for view transformation

The selection handles are implemented based on PopupWindow hence it is
necessary to calculate the transformed location from the TextView's
local coordinates.

This CL only addresses the selection handle locations. Many
functionalities (e.g. selection handle moving direction, handle angle)
doesn't work on transformed view since many components are calculated
on the TextView's local coordinates.
